Malaysia - Export of Melons
Since 2014, Malaysia Export of Melons was up 0.2% year on year. In 2019, the country was ranked number 21 among other countries in Export of Melons at $24,339,480.22. Malaysia is overtaken by Australia, which was ranked number 20 with $25,484,475.78 and is followed by Senegal with $21,742,042. Spain ranked the highest with $845,582,741.38 in 2019, that is a fall of 2.5% versus 2018. Mexico, Netherlands and United States resp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Kuwait recorded the best 5 years average growth at +190% per year, while Ecuador was the worst growing country at -90.3% per year.
